# Software part number takes the form: PREFIX-CORE-SUFFIX
# Prefix changes based on the family of part. It includes the model year
# and likely the platform.
# Core identifies the type of the item (e.g. 14D003 = PSCM, 14C204 = PCM).
# Suffix specifies the version of the part. -AA would be followed by -AB.
# Small increments in the suffix are usually compatible.
# Details: https://forscan.org/forum/viewtopic.php?p=70008#p70008
